ABSTRACT:
Peterson Sullivan PLLC's challenge was to accommodate 200 percent data growth by creating a consolidated yet scalable IT infrastructure and protect data with reliable, easy-to-manage backup and disaster recovery strategies that are integrated with virtualized servers.

Peterson Sullivan PLLC created a consolidated, scalable virtualized infrastructure with VMware® software, Dell™ PowerEdge™ servers, and Dell EqualLogic™ storage while enhancing data protection with Auto-Snapshot Manager/VMware Edition software for automated, integrated, and scalable protection of virtual machines.

By working with Dell, the Peterson Sullivan IT group achieved its goals of creating a consolidated and scalable IT environment with strong backup and disaster recovery strategies. Through virtualization, the IT group was able to eliminate 75 percent of its physical servers. With the Dell EqualLogic SANs, the IT group, established a faster and more reliable backup process. By using the SANs for online, disk-based backups in conjunction with VMware Consolidated Backup, the IT group was able to dramatically accelerate backup and restore processes.
